The cheapest way to get from Clarksdale to New Orleans is to drive which costs $60 - $90 and takes 6h.
The fastest way to get from Clarksdale to New Orleans is to drive which takes 6h and costs $60 - $90.
No, there is no direct train from Clarksdale station to New Orleans. However, there are services departing from Marks Station and arriving at New Orleans Union Passenger Terminal via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 44m.
The distance between Clarksdale and New Orleans is 358 miles. The road distance is 340.9 miles.
The best way to get from Clarksdale to New Orleans without a car is to train which takes 7h 44m and costs $160 - $300.
It takes approximately 7h 44m to get from Clarksdale to New Orleans, including transfers.
Clarksdale to New Orleans train services, operated by Amtrak, depart from Marks Station.
Clarksdale to New Orleans train services, operated by Amtrak, arrive at New Orleans Union Passenger Terminal station.
Yes, the driving distance between Clarksdale to New Orleans is 341 miles. It takes approximately 6h to drive from Clarksdale to New Orleans.

What companies run services between Clarksdale, MS, USA and New Orleans, LA, USA?
Amtrak operates a train from Marks Station to New Orleans Union Passenger Terminal once daily. Tickets cost $110–230 and the journey takes 7h 20m.
